Quote:
Originally Posted by Ploughboy View Post
Noble Qur'an 2:193, Madinah Period

"And fight them until there is no more Fitnah (disbelief and worshipping of others along with Allah) and (all and every kind of) worship is for Allah (Alone).* But if they cease, let there be no transgression except against Az-Zalimun (the polytheists, and wrong-doers, etc.)"
To begin with, that verse is not saying to the believers to exterminate all disbelievers in the world until there are none left.

The verse has a context. It begins with:

"fight those who fight with you" (2:190) and "if they cease persecuting you (for your religion) then there should be no hostility" (2:193) and 2:194 sets the limit on such engagement; same injury as they inflicted on you (eye for an eye and never two eyes for one eye).

"Exterminate ALL unbelievers" is a cry from from fearmongering Islam haters. It's a lie. The Qur'an does not tell me to exterminate any peaceful person of any religion or of no religion.
